November 2019 Indie Next List
“This is a story about forgiveness and second chances, and it is full of heart. When 18-year-old Tate, the long-lost daughter of a famous actor, has a whirlwind vacation romance with Sam, he sells a story about her to the press for the big bucks. Now, 14 years later and an established actress herself, she has to work with Sam while trying not to let him see how his betrayal changed the course of her life. This novel feels more subdued, a slow burn dealing a lot with trust issues and complicated family dynamics. If you’re looking for a sweet (and sexy) romance with depth that will keep you up until the wee hours of the morning, this is it.”
— Leah Atlee, Bright Side Bookshop, Flagstaff, AZ
